Transaction 9520e2b91c22faa1372b3e52edca98cc9021aab551d650c2139dc16846307e53

1 Input
1 Outputs
  • 9520e2b91c22faa1372b3e52edca98cc9021aab551d650c2139dc16846307e53:0
  • value  1706990
    address  3J35JzfzFyAQeefuSwMMzZWLehhjM5tTAn